Cyber Security Is a Growing Issue for Nonprofit Organizations  Save the Children, an international nonprofit children's relief and development organization, revealed that a cyber attacker or attackers tricked the organization into paying out almost $1 million. The cyber incident on Save the Children shows that cyber security isn’t only the concern of profit organizations, but also by not-for-profit organizations. While the Save the Children’s cyber incident disclosure was done via the organization’s 2017 tax report, this cyber incident only came to light with the recent report of the Boston Globe. How to Protect Your Company’s Server from Ransomware Attacks Your company’s server is the center of your organization’s IT operations. The server is where your company’s critical data are archived. All of your organization’s computer workstations are also linked to it. Your company’s physical server is where server software works and provides services such as file transfers to other connected computers. Because of the server’s core functions, this has become the target by ransomware cyberattackers – a point of entry where they believe they can make the most out of the attacks. What is a Ransomware? Preventing Cyber Attacks with OS Updates Why should you be concerned with the server OS update? A server operating system, also known as server OS, helps in simplifying and expediting the typical functions of a server. This very system though has become a target of cyberattackers as attacks on servers give them more payoffs for their efforts. IT operations rely heavily on the server. It’s where your organization’s digital data is archived and it’s where all the computers or staff workstations are linked. Security Vulnerabilities Security vulnerabilities in a software, including the server OS, isn’t uncommon. It’s an accepted reality in the software development community that code is never released free of error.
